Dale Locke was paid $112,371.63 in total compensation as Regional Maintainer Ii - Electrical at Hydro One in 2014, 12% above Ontario's $100,000.00 Sunshine List threshold.

Dale Locke has appeared on the Ontario Sunshine List 5 times since 2010, earning $535K in combined disclosed pay — an average of $106,973.00 a year, up 12% over that span.

That is 13% below the average disclosed pay of $128,573.71 across 4,279 listed Hydro One employees.
